An IT Product Operations Intern is a unique and dynamic entry-level role that sits at the intersection of technology, business, and user experience. These positions are designed for students or recent graduates to gain invaluable hands-on experience in the lifecycle management of digital products. Unlike purely technical or purely business-focused roles, an intern in this field acts as a crucial support pillar, ensuring the smooth day-to-day functioning of a product and contributing to its continuous improvement. For those seeking to launch their career in the tech industry, exploring IT Product Operations Intern jobs provides a comprehensive foundation in how digital products are built, maintained, and optimized for success. Professionals in this role typically engage in a diverse set of responsibilities that bridge gaps between different teams. A core part of the job involves user support and community engagement, where the intern becomes a point of contact, addressing user inquiries, troubleshooting platform issues, and gathering valuable feedback to inform future development. On the operational side, common tasks include performing administrative duties for the product platform, such as configuring new features, managing user access, and ensuring data integrity. Interns also play a vital role in project organization, which involves maintaining documentation, structuring team resources, and facilitating seamless collaboration among developers, product managers, and stakeholders. Furthermore, IT Product Operations Interns often get exposure to data analysis and quality assurance. They assist in investigating platform performance metrics and user behavior trends, helping to translate raw data into actionable insights through reports and dashboards. Participation in the development cycle is also common, which can include hands-on testing of new features and, depending on the intern's skill set, contributing to minor front-end development tasks like implementing UI tweaks using HTML, CSS, or JavaScript. Assisting in the creation of user guides and internal process documentation is another typical responsibility, reinforcing the role's focus on clarity and operational excellence. The typical skills and requirements for these jobs are a blend of technical aptitude and strong soft skills. Candidates are often pursuing a deg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Business Administration, or a related field. Excellent communication and organizational skills are paramount, as is a keen attention to detail. A proactive, problem-solving attitude and a willingness to learn new technologies and processes are highly valued. Foundational knowledge of office productivity software, especially spreadsheet tools for data management, is usually expected. For many IT Product Operations Intern jobs, familiarity with basic web technologies or an understanding of Agile project management methodologies can be a significant advantage, providing a well-rounded skill set for a successful internship.
